•  Code Length Qualification: Because of the weak structure of the 2 of 5 
codes, a partial scan has a high probability of decoding as a valid but shorter 
2 of 5 codes (known as short scan). To prevent this kind of undesired 
reading, the Code Length settings can help to insure that the correct code is 
read by qualifying the allowable code length. Code length parameters can be 
configured in two ways: Fixed Code Length or Max / Min code length. If 
the fixed code length is selected, up to 2 fixed lengths can be specified. And 
if max / min code length is selected, the max length and the min length must 
be specified, and the scanner will only accept those codes with lengths fall 
between max / min length specified. 
 
7.4 Codabar 
 
•  Start/Stop Transmission: This parameter specifies whether the start/stop 
characters of Codabar are included in the data being transmitted. 
•  Start / Stop Selection: Four different start / stop pairs can be selected as 
start / stop characters as listed below. 
abcd / abcd 
abcd / tn*e 
ABCD / ABCD 
ABCD / TN*E 
 
7.5 UPCE 
 
•  System Number Selection: The UPCE comes with 2 formats: System 
Number 0 and System Number 1. These two differ in the method of 
encoding data. The system number 1 is the new UPCE extension to the 
ordinary UPCE (system number 0). Users have the choice of enabling two 
system numbers or just system number 0. 
Warning: Because of the way system number 1 is encoded, if both system 
numbers are enabled, user might suffer from short scanning UPCA or 
EAN13 into UPCE system number 1 barcodes. 
•  Convert to UPCA: If this parameter is enabled, the UPCE read will be 
expanded into UPCA, and the following processing will follow the 
parameters configured for UPCA.

7.8 EAN13 
 
•  ISBN / ISSN Conversion: If these parameters are enabled, the scanner will 
convert the code read into ISBN or ISSN code if the formats are correct 
(EAN13 codes start with 978 or 979 for ISBN, and 977 for ISSN).
